River Clean-Up and Cyanotype Workshop

We’ll use the items we collect along the river to create camera-less photographic images known as cyanotypes. This magical and simple technique, developed in 1842, requires only three materials: an object, light-sensitive paper, and the ultraviolet rays of the sun. The result? Striking blue-and-white prints.
